In this episode of Good Morning Liberty, hosts Nate Thurston and Charles Chuck Thompson discuss the recent news about former President Joe Biden's aggressive prostate cancer diagnosis. They delve into how this information, coupled with Biden's previous medical records, was likely known well before his presidency. The conversation touches upon the potential manipulation and concealment of Biden's health status, drawing comparisons to other political figures and policies. The hosts also address the economic implications of current tariffs, Walmart's pricing adjustments, and their impact on consumers.
